创造自己的软件,从零到一的奇妙之旅如何自己创造软件下载

创造自己的软件,从零到一的奇妙之旅如何自己创造软件下载

选择性回忆 2025-05-10 彩色图库 1491 次浏览 0个评论
创造自己的软件,从零到一的过程充满了挑战和乐趣,首先需要确定软件的用途、目标用户以及功能需求等基本要素;接着进行市场调研和技术研究以了解行业趋势并选择合适的技术栈(如编程语言),在开发过程中要遵循敏捷开发的理念快速迭代和完善产品同时注意用户体验的优化与安全性的保障措施的实施等等方面内容都非常重要且不可忽视掉任何一个环节才能让最终的产品更加完善并且符合市场需求从而获得成功!

在数字化时代,软件的触角已延伸至我们生活的每一个角落,无论是日常使用的手机应用、提升工作效率的办公软件还是改变世界的大型平台系统——这些看似遥不可及的技术奇迹其实都源自于一个简单的想法和不懈的努力。“如何自己创造软”不仅是一个技术问题探索的过程更是个人创造力与梦想实现的旅程的开始让我们一同踏上这段充满挑战又极具魅力的征程吧! #1. 确定你的创意 #- 在开始之前首先需要有一个清晰的想法或需求这可能是你生活中的一个小困扰或者是对某个问题的解决方案设想比如一款帮助管理时间的应用程序或是解决特定行业痛点的工具/服务 - 进行市场调研了解当前市场上是否存在类似的产品以及它们的优缺点这将有助于你确定产品的独特卖点并避免重复建设同时也能为你提供灵感和技术参考 /2.规划项目框架与技术栈选择/-- 一旦有了初步构想接下来就是制定详细的计划包括功能列表用户界面设计(UI)用户体验(UX)等此外还需要考虑使用哪种编程语言开发后端数据库的选择前端技术的选用等等这一步是确保后续工作顺利进行的基础-/3. 学习与实践基本技能 / -- 对于初学者来说掌握一些基础是非常重要的如HTMLCSSJavaScriptPythonFlaskDjangoMySQLRedis等技术它们将是你构建应用程序不可或缺的工具你可以通过在线教程书籍视频课程等方式进行学习实践是最好的老师尝试制作小型的简单项目来巩固所学知识逐渐提高难度直到能够独立完成更复杂的任务./4. 使用开源资源助力发展--- 开源社区为开发者提供了丰富的资源和支持可以找到大量的库插件模板甚至是现成的代码示例这些都能够帮助你在创建过程中节省大量时间和精力例如如果你正在做一个网站那么Bootstrap就是一个非常有用的前段开发生态它包含了各种预设计的组件样式让页面搭建变得轻松许多而像ReactVue这样的现代JS框林则能帮你快速实现复杂的前交互效果 .5. 建立原型并进行测试/ --- 当一切准备就绪时就可以着手建立第一个版本了可以使用纸笔白板或其他绘图工县先手绘出大致的设计然后逐步转化为数字模型对于移动App还可以利用SketchFigmaAxureRP等专业级原型设器来进行设计和演示这个阶段要尽量模拟真实场景下的操作以发现潜在的问题并及时修复 ./6迭代优化持续改进/— 软件开发的本质在于不断试错和完善根据用户的反馈和市场数据对产品进行调整升级这个过程可能漫长且反复但每一次的小改动都有可能导致大不同保持耐心和学习的心态不断提升产品质量直至达到满意为止/.7 **发布上线获取反响 / — 最后一步是将成品推向大众可以通过自建服务器云服务平台等多种方式部署当完成上传之后别忘了设置好必要的维护措施监控运行状态并根据需要进行调整与此同时积极收集来自目标群体的意见和建议不断完善功能和体验使更多人受益于此款作品../8. —— “路漫其修远兮吾辈上下求索”. 从无中生有地创造出属于自己的软件开发过程虽然充满了未知但也正是这种不确定性赋予了我们无限的可能性和成就感每一段成功的背后都是无数次失败后的坚持和创新正如乔布斯所言“创新就是把事物联系起来的能力.”希望这篇文章能为那些怀揣着科技梦的你带来启发勇敢迈出自学创造的步伐去拥抱属于你们的辉煌未来!.

转载请注明来自图纸天下,本文标题:《创造自己的软件,从零到一的奇妙之旅如何自己创造软件下载》

每一天,每一秒,你所做的决定都会改变你的人生!